Massachusetts Legal Code

§ 17

Ask AI about this
If an official having custody of property of the commonwealth, or charged with the duty of receiving or disbursing money, is required to give bond to the commonwealth for the faithful discharge of his duty, the commonwealth shall reimburse him for the amount paid by him to a surety company for becoming surety on his official bond. Premiums on all surety bonds paid by the commonwealth shall be paid out of the appropriations for expenses of the several officers and departments.
